About Avantis

Avantis is the largest RWA perpetuals DEX in DeFi, built on Base. It enables users to trade crypto and real-world assets such as FX, commodities, indices, and equities. Supported by Pantera and Coinbase, Avantis combines institutional-grade products with the transparency and accessibility of DeFi, offering leverage up to 500x.

About UMA

UMA, or Universal Market Access, is a protocol for the creation of synthetic assets based on the Ethereum (ETH) blockchain. UMA allows counterparties to digitize and automate any real-world financial derivatives, such as futures, contracts for differences (CFDs) or total return swaps.
